There is a growing need for managers who understand the relationship between business and law.
You develop a broad-based knowledge of business theory and practice (70%) and specialise in legal processes (30%). You gain lots of practical, hands-on experience of real-world business, and benefit from the extensive professional and industrial involvement of our team of supportive, expert staff.
What you study
Year 1 introduces you to the key concepts associated with business as well as providing a strong foundation of knowledge in law.
Year 2 extends this to enable you to develop your critical understanding of the subject area and the inter-relationships between the different business and law subjects. During this year you develop a broader European perspective to the study of law.
Between Year 2 and your final year, you have the option of undertaking a placement in industry or studying abroad at one of our American or European partner universities.
The final year explores more advanced topics within the areas of business and law and you develop your awareness of the process of change within organisations. You have the opportunity to put your knowledge into action by undertaking a self-managed independent project.
How you learn
Modules are taught via lectures, seminars, practical workshops and group work. Teaching staff adopt a range of web-based technologies to deliver module content, assess, provide feedback and communicate with students.
How you are assessed
The programme is assessed via a variety of methods including assignments, examinations, group work, presentations and live practical projects.
Work placement/study abroad year
Between Year 2 and your final year, you have the opportunity to spend a year in industry on placement, or study abroad at one of our partner institutions. Alternatively you could proceed to the final year.
Professional accreditation
Upon successful completion of this programme, graduates will be guaranteed the offer of Associate Member status, or with three years' managerial experience, full Member status, from the Chartered Management Institute.
Career opportunities
You will be able to follow careers in a wide range of fields across all sectors of business and industry. A professional qualification is also a popular next step.
Entry requirements
A typical offer is 240 tariff points from at least two A levels (or equivalent), together with maths and English at GCSE, grade C or above (or equivalent).

Modules
Year 1 core modules
- Accounting, Information and the Organisation
- Business and the Economy
- Fundamentals of Marketing
- Law of Contract
- Legal Method
- Managing and Developing People
Year 2 core modules
- Enhancing Employability
- EU Law
- International Dimensions of Business
- Leadership and Mentoring
- Planning for Business Operations
- The Law of Tort
Final-year modules
- Business Research and Project
- Company Law
- Critical Perspectives in Leadership and Management
- Employment Law
- Strategic Management
Modules offered may vary.
